I have a two monitor setup with Win 10 and all new graphics card with all updates. Same problem as my old machine. After the first day or two, Fences started migrating my fences from the secondary monitor to the primary one every time the machine hibernated or went to sleep overnight. Now it happens everyday and i have to restore the previous day's setup. Very annoying.
